Global Client Experience Program Manager
Preferred work location: Bangalore, India
Are you a strategic program manager with a passion for process excellence? We're seeking a proactive professional who can drive our global client experience (CX) program forward by managing survey implementation from concept to delivery. You’ll serve as a strategic bridge between senior business stakeholders and our technical teams, ensuring our client feedback programs are operationally structured and set up to deliver meaningful insights that inform business strategy and operational excellence. This is an excellent opportunity for someone who enjoys working with cross-functional teams, thrives on clear communication, and wants to contribute to building exceptional client experiences.
Role requirements:
Strategic program management As our CX program manager, you’ll take ownership of our survey ecosystem from initial business request through to final delivery. You’ll proactively engage with senior stakeholders to understand their strategic objectives, then translate these business needs into survey requirements. This includes managing project timelines, coordinating resources, establishing detailed process workflow and accessible library of documentation, to ensure deliverables align with business goals. You'll drive the entire implementation process, from scoping sessions with stakeholders to requirement handoffs to our data operations team.
BAU survey program optimization Beyond new implementations, you'll manage our existing survey portfolio to ensure continuous value delivery. This includes monitoring survey health, identifying optimization opportunities, and coordinating updates with stakeholders and technical teams. You'll analyze how survey program outputs are being used by business teams and recommend improvements to enhance strategic impact. Your role involves ensuring our established surveys continue to provide relevant, actionable insights that support business operations and strategic planning.
Qualtrics product ownership and vendor management As JLL's product lead for Qualtrics, you'll own the strategic relationship with Qualtrics and serve as the primary liaison between the vendor and internal teams. You'll maintain oversight of the Qualtrics product roadmap, evaluating new features and capabilities for their potential impact on JLL's CX program. You'll communicate platform updates, enhancements, and best practices to teams utilizing Qualtrics, ensuring the organization maximizes value from the platform investment. This includes participating in vendor review sessions, providing feedback on product development, and advocating JLL's needs with the Qualtrics account team.
Builder community management and enablement As our CX program scales, you'll establish and manage a community of certified Qualtrics builders across the organization. You'll develop training programs to enable these builders to create and execute their own surveys within a controlled governance framework. This includes designing onboarding curricula, conducting training sessions, and maintaining certification standards to ensure quality and consistency. You'll keep builders informed of platform updates and new capabilities, and provide ongoing support to help them leverage Qualtrics effectively. You'll also establish guidelines and guardrails to maintain survey quality and brand standards.
